Monday: The Consequences of the Fall

Sabbath School Net Posted on September 30, 2018 by Sabbath School LessonOctober 5, 2018avatar
Consequences of the Fall

The consequences of the Fall were enormous. The disobedience of Adam and Eve started the rupture of a harmonious interdependence between all life forms. Even worse, it started the disunity, discord, and divisions among human beings that exist even today. The disharmony is seen immediately in how Adam and Eve sought to put the blame … Continue reading –>

Sunday: Love as a Foundation of Unity

Sabbath School Net Posted on September 29, 2018 by Sabbath School LessonOctober 9, 2018avatar
Jesus Protecting Earth

A clear message flowing out of the Creation story in Genesis Chapters 1 and 2 is the overall harmony that existed at the end of the week of Creation. God’s final words that all was “very good” (Gen. 1:31) refer not only to aesthetic beauty but also to the absence of any element of evil or discord … Continue reading –>
